Specific Phlebotomy Procedures for Remote Patient Monitoring
- Patient Identification: Before collecting a blood sample from a patient for remote monitoring, it is essential to verify the patient's identity accurately. This can be done by asking the patient to confirm their full name, date of birth, and any other identifiers required by the healthcare provider.
- Specimen Collection: Once the patient's identity has been confirmed, the phlebotomist can proceed with the blood sample collection. Using sterile techniques, the phlebotomist will locate a suitable vein for Venipuncture and draw the blood sample into appropriate collection tubes.
- Specimen Handling: After collecting the blood sample, the phlebotomist must label the collection tubes accurately with the patient's information and any other required identifiers. The samples should then be properly stored and transported to the lab for testing following the healthcare provider's guidelines.
- Documentation: Proper documentation of the phlebotomy procedure is essential for remote patient monitoring. Phlebotomists must accurately record the date and time of sample collection, the method used, and any other relevant information to ensure the data's integrity.
Training and Certification of Phlebotomists
- Training: Phlebotomists who perform blood draws for remote patient monitoring must undergo specific training to ensure they are proficient in the required procedures. Training programs cover topics such as anatomy, Venipuncture techniques, infection control, and patient communication.
- Certification: Many states in the United States require phlebotomists to be certified to practice professionally. Certification ensures that phlebotomists meet the industry's standards for competency and quality of care, providing patients with the assurance that they are in safe hands.
- Continuing Education: To maintain their certification, phlebotomists are often required to participate in Continuing Education courses to stay up-to-date with the latest practices and technologies in phlebotomy. This ensures that phlebotomists can deliver the highest quality of care to patients undergoing remote monitoring.
